According to official Palestinian data, at least eight Palestinians from the coastal enclave drowned off the shores of Gaza, while about 3,000 others were rescued during the current summer season. The Hamas-run Ministry of Local Government in Gaza said in a press statement, "The coastal enclave witnessed a significant increase in the deaths by drowning in the sea, and this year we were shocked by the great number of those drowned in the sea." "More than half of the cases received health care in hospitals, except for some losing their lives.
